Linux Desktop Summit 2004 Review


I had the experience this week of attending the Linux Desktop Summit hosted by Michael Robertson's Linspire, Lindows, or whatever you want to call it these days. Irregardless of what you call it, it's Linux, and the general consensus from vendors and attendees was, "We're here to stay." I have to say that this was an interesting convention. Keeping in line with the Linux community, there was more of a sense of community rather than the typical "Choose our product" ambiance, With a few exceptions of course.

My first stop was Lexmark's free printer raffle... Interesting to see that they cared about Linux and driver support.

Next was LPI (Linux Professional Institute). There they were offering $25.00 exams for certification, which was one helluva deal considering Red Hat's pricing model. Which prompted me over to the Red Hat booth with arms raised...
